Summary, Analysis & Review of Arlie Russell Hochschild's Strangers in Their Own Land by Instaread Preview: Strangers in their Own Land: Anger and Mourning on the American Right describes a liberal sociologist's journey toward understanding the emotional appeal of the Tea Party. Author Arlie Russell Hochschild, who is based in Berkeley, California, traveled to the American South to speak with more than 60 men and women who identified with the Tea Party.
